GST Council Meet Held

The Goods and Services Tax Council, in its second day of meeting, has struck political consensus on the GST threshold limit.

Finance Minister Arun Jaitley said that the threshold limit has been set at Rs 20 lakh.

For North-Eastern and other small states, the limit is Rs 10 Lakh.

If a trader’s turnover is less than the threshold limit per annum, he won’t be covered under the indirect tax reform.

The financial year ending March 31, 2016 will be the base year for making revenue projection.

The Council will meet again on September 30 to finalise draft rules on exemptions.

It will meet between October 17-19 to discuss rates.
